**Q: My plugin's feed passes locally but fails the Castproof validator — why?**

A: The hosted Castproof validator enforces stricter rules than the CLI bundle, including enclosure size checks and duplicate GUID detection that require network access. Make sure your plugin targets validator schema v4, as v3 rules were retired last quarter. The full rule catalog and version migration notes are published on the internal page below.

runbook for tagug-hafog: https://jira.lumiclabs.internal/projects/pages/pages/9773c0d8

Action item from the Brindlewharf outage review: the transitive upgrade of the Quillbase client broke retry semantics because nothing in the Larkspur build pinned it. Going forward, all production services must pin direct and transitive dependencies via the lockfile generated by the Fennmark tool; unpinned builds will fail CI. If you are paged for a dependency drift alert, check the drift dashboard first. The thresholds that trigger those alerts are listed below.

constants for yafop-hahaf:
QUOTAS = {
    "zorwyn": 5,
    "wenix": 5,
    "ralael": 2,
    "druix": 1,
}

## Tuning

The receipt mailer (Almsgate) batches donation receipts and sends through the Thornquay relay. On-call: if the queue backs up, resist the urge to crank batch size — the relay rate-limits per connection, and bigger batches just mean bigger retries. Scale worker count first, then shorten the flush interval. Dedupe window must stay longer than the retry horizon or donors get duplicate receipts, which generates tickets. All knobs live in one place and are read at worker start. Current production values follow.

tuning table, kajop-yafof:
QUOTAS = {
    "wenath": 10,
    "ulaael": 5,
}

// FIXTURE: payments-settlement-flaky-suite
//
// Release managers: these integration tests against the Corvette
// settlement sandbox intermittently fail when the sandbox recycles
// its ledger between runs. We now pin the fixture to a dedicated
// ledger snapshot, which eliminated most flakes. The snapshot
// refresh endpoint still needs authentication on every CI run,
// using the bearer token below.

login token, tagef-tagep: eyJhbGciOiJIUzI1NiIsInR5cCI6IkpXVCJ9.eyJzdWIiOiIBXyeYEoalzIn0.6TI7VhOJMHm9